Israel-Hezbollah War Live: Israel army says 'more than 20' Hezbollah members killed alongside Nasrallah

The Israeli military said on Sunday the strike that killed Hezbollah chief Hassan Nasrallah this week in Beirut also "eliminated" more than 20 other members of the Lebanese armed group. "More than 20 other terrorists of varying ranks, who were present at the underground headquarters in Beirut located beneath civilian buildings, and were managing Hezbollah's terrorist operations against the state of Israel, were also eliminated," the military said in a statement

September 29, 2024· 18:45 IST

Israel-Hezbollah War Live: Hezbollah confirms a 7th top commander was killed

Amidst a series of catastrophic blows to the Lebanese militant group and the death of its general commander, Hassan Nasrallah, the Israeli military announced on Sunday that it had eliminated another high-ranking officer in an airstrike. Nabil Kaouk, the deputy head of Hezbollah's Central Council, was slain on Saturday, according to the military. Hezbollah confirmed his death, making him the seventh senior Hezbollah leader slain in Israeli strikes in a little over a week. They include founding members who had evaded death or detention for decades. The Israeli military said it carried out another targeted strike on Beirut later on Sunday, with details to follow.

Israel-Hezbollah War Live: Hezbollah head Sayyed Hassan Nasrallah's body has been recovered from strike site, reports Reuters citing sources

Both a medical and a security source told Reuters on Sunday that Sayyed Hassan Nasrallah, the leader of Hezbollah, has been found dead and unharmed from the scene of an Israeli airstrike on the southern suburbs of Beirut. The two sources claimed Nasrallah's body had no visible wounds and that it appeared the cause of death was blunt trauma from the blast's impact, despite the fact that Hezbollah's statement on Saturday confirming his death did not specify how he was murdered or when his funeral would take place.

PM Modi News Live: PM Modi to virtually inaugurate Pune Metro and other key projects

Prime Minister Modi will virtually inaugurate the Pune Metro line connecting Shivajinagar District Court to Swargate today. He will also launch the Swargate-Katraj Extension for Pune Metro Phase-1, which has an estimated budget of approximately ₹2,955 crore. Additionally, he will unveil the Bidkin Industrial Area, a significant development under the National Industrial Corridor Development Program, spanning 7,855 acres, located about 20 kilometres south of Chhatrapati Sambhajinagar in Maharashtra. The Prime Minister will also inaugurate Solapur Airport and lay the foundation for a memorial dedicated to Krantijyoti Savitribai Phule's First Girls' School at Bhidewada.

World News Live: China, Russia address UN, with sharp warnings and a frog metaphor cameo

China and Russia took the stage at the UN General Assembly on Saturday, with foreign ministers Wang Yi and Sergey Lavrov delivering speeches in place of their top leaders. Wang Yi’s address emphasized China's familiar stance on national sovereignty, reasserting Taiwan’s status as part of China, and called for diplomacy in resolving Russia's war in Ukraine. He warned against countries "throwing oil on the fire," a subtle jab at the U.S.

Lavrov focused on nuclear tensions, cautioning against attempts to challenge a nuclear power like Russia. In a later press conference, Lavrov accused the U.S. of striving to maintain global dominance, criticizing NATO’s ties with countries like Australia, Japan, and South Korea.

Israel Hezbolla War News Live: Iran calls for UN Security Council meeting after Hezbollah leader's death

Iran has urgently requested a United Nations Security Council meeting following Israel's killing of Hezbollah leader Sayyed Hassan Nasrallah. In a letter to the 15-member body, Iran's UN ambassador, Amir Saeid Iravani, condemned Israel's actions and warned against any attacks on Iranian diplomatic premises. Iravani stressed that Iran would not tolerate further aggression against its representatives, citing the principle of inviolability of diplomatic sites.

The ambassador further stated that Iran is prepared to take all necessary steps to protect its national and security interests, in accordance with international law.

September 29, 2024· 07:13 IST

Israel Hezbolla War News Live: 12 pro-Iranian fighters killed in airstrikes in eastern Syria, war monitor reports

Twelve pro-Iranian fighters were killed in airstrikes in eastern Syria, according to the Syrian Observatory for Human Rights. The strikes hit locations in Deir Ezzor, the Boukamal region near the Iraqi border, and military positions close to Deir Ezzor airport. Though the origin of the attacks remains unknown, both Israel and the U.S. have previously launched airstrikes against pro-Iranian forces in the region.

Israel has recently ramped up its air operations, targeting Hezbollah strongholds in Lebanon and arms supply routes along the Syrian-Lebanese border, raising fears of a broader regional conflict.
